Get financial help for your heating bills in Chicago.

The harsh winter season in Chicago can cause your low heating bill to jump to hundreds of dollars of month, especially if your home or apartment isn't well insulated. If you are unable to pay the total amount of your bill at once, you can enroll in many of the financial assistance programs available to Peoples Gas customers. Peoples Gas provides natural gas to Chicago, and offers many different forms of assistance to reduce the stress of high monthly bills.

Instructions

    • 1

      Call the Community and Economic Development Association at 1-800-571-2332. According to the Peoples Gas site, the CEDA has a Low Income Home Energy Assistance program that helps you pay outstanding bills and reconnect your disconnected service through state and government grants. Request a CEDA form over the phone. It will be mailed to you within two to three business days. Mail it back to the appropriate address to enroll in the program.

    • 2

      Sign up for a short-term payment plan by calling 1-866-556-6001. Peoples Gas will allow you to set up a short-term payment plan that spreads your outstanding balance out by adding a small amount of the balance to your current bill each month until it is paid in full.

    • 3

      Apply for a Share the Warmth grant. Share the Warmth is given to individuals who are unable to pay the heating bill and fall into the family income guidelines. Call 1-800-571-2332 and request a Share the Warmth application. If approved, any payment you make on your heating bill will be matched by the grant, according to the Peoples Gas site.

    • 4

      Submit a medical certificate to Peoples Gas. The medical certificate program allows you to defer your heating bill payment for 30 days if you have an illness that is causing you to fall behind on your heating bill. Download the medical certificate form (see Resources for link), have your doctor sign the form and send it to the address listed on the bottom. According to the Peoples Gas site, you can enroll in the medical certificate program only twice per year.
